I do a number of risk assessments for dyslexic employees and still use the standard template - however your risk assessment should involve some discussion with the individual or maybe with a support worker if they have one. Learning disabilities covers an enormous range of issues - It is not clear from your posting what role this individual is carrying out - if you want to e.mail me direct I can probably give you a hand with this. Dont forget that if you need to make special arrangements for technology or other adjustments you may be able to access Access to Work funding
